SPED Engineer

What starts with YOU moves the world!

Hyster-Yale Materials Handling, Inc, a world-class manufacturer of industrial lift trucks, has an outstanding opportunity for an exceptional and talented Special Product Engineering & Design (SPED) Engineer I-III based at our Berea, Kentucky manufacturing plant.

What you will do:

  • Design and update components and systems that help improve product performance, resolve manufacturing or field issues, and support reliable lift truck operation.
  • Use 3-D CAD tools to model parts, develop design concepts, and support engineering changes from initial review through release.
  • Partner with product development, engineering, manufacturing, and quality teams to select materials, review design options, and support new product launches or current product improvements.
  • Prepare and release engineering change documentation while helping the plant address product quality, compliance, and certification needs.

Who we are:

Hyster-Yale Materials Handling, Inc., designs, engineers, manufactures, sells and services a comprehensive line of lift trucks, aftermarket parts and technology and energy solutions that are transforming the way the world moves materials from Port to Home. As a global leader in the materials handling industry, Hyster-Yale Materials Handling, Inc, has been building relationships with our customers, suppliers, dealers and employees for over 100 years.
